Jeezy is readying the Dec. 15 arrival of his new album, “Pressure,” and has announced a tour to go with it.

The Atlanta rapper will launch his 31-city tour in February in California and play his hometown with a March 10 date at the Tabernacle. Tee Grizzley will guest at all shows.

Jeezy will hold a "Cold Summer Tour" 48-hour ticket pre-sale at his website (www.jeezyshop.com) Dec. 12-14. Those who purchase a copy of the new album on the website will receive a pre-sale ticket access code.

Tickets, priced at $46.50, will go on sale to the general public at 10 a.m. Dec. 15 via www.ticketmaster.com.
